September 28th, 2023 - Free - 100% Safe
(1 votes, average: 5.00 out of 5)

Choose a mirror

Internal Mirror

About recALL

Losing data from your computer can be hard, but losing important information can be even harder, especially if that information is something you use for your job or if you store critical information. That’s why recovery of these data is so important that you’re most likely to go to extraordinary lengths to regain that data.…